Text Box: DISCRETIONARY FUND

September is the month we take the Discretionary Fund offering.  This special offering began as a           simple process where people handed the minister cash to give to someone in need.  It has since grown to a significant expression of love and support from active members of the church to active members of the church.  It is given to the minister with no                          restrictions other than it be given to people in the church in need and that it does not become abused            or seen as a means of support for people. It is for emergency relief.  At one time, the minister made the decision at his discretion.  The fund has grown to such levels that there are now two leaders in the church who also review the distribution and make decisions about it.  The two are anonymous in order to keep the process from becoming about personalities.  Some smaller distributions are made                         completely at the minister’s discretion.  Records of Fund distribution are kept for review by the church auditor and the IRS.  The church auditor has                                                reviewed the Fund and has signed it indicating that  it is in order.  In all other cases, the names of the              individuals who receive the funds are kept                        confidential. 
We receive the Discretionary Fund offering in                  September, but people can give to it throughout the year.
